Steps:
- Break off woody lower portions of asparagus and discard. Cut the 2-inches of the tips off the asparagus cutting diagonally into ½-inch pieces. Bring a pot of salted water to a boil and boil the asparagus until almost tender and bright green, 2 minutes. Drain and cool immediately. With the remaining asparagus spears, shave as much of the asparagus as you can with a vegetable peeler and reserve the shavings in a bowl. With the remaining centers of the asparagus, cut them coarsely and place them in a saucepan with the chicken stock. Place over medium heat and simmer until the asparagus is very tender and pale colored and 1 cup of the chicken stock remains, 25 to 30 minutes. In a small bowl, combine the crème fraiche, lemon zest, lemon juice, fennel and saffron and season with salt. Reserve. Bring a large pot of salted water to a boil. Add the pasta and cook until al dente, 2 to 4 minutes. Drain immediately and place in a large bowl. Add the shaved asparagus, cooked asparagus tips, chicken stock and a handful of the Parmigiano. Toss together. Serve immediately garnished with a sprinkling of the Parmigiano and a dollop of the crème fraiche. Serve the remaining Parmigiano separately at the table.
